Pipili: In a bizarre incident, an eight-foot-long python was caught in fishing net this morning from Satasankha Ratna Chira river in Pipili of Puri district. The snake helpline was informed who then rescued the eight-foot-long python from the net. The snake helpline personnel tactfully caught the python inside a black polythene bag. Sources said, the fishermen discovered the huge python in the fishing net. Seeing the giant sized python the fishermen got scared. They brought the caught python to the shore where the snake helpline rescued the giant reptile. The snake will be most likely released in the Bhubaneswar based Odisha University of Agriculture and Technology (OUAT).
